ECB’s QE unchanged… for now – Danske Bank
FXStreet (Edinburgh) - Signe Roed-Frederiksen, Senior Analyst at Danske Bank, sees the ECB refraining to modify its current QE programme for the time being.
Key Quotes
“EUR/USD edged higher into the weekend after Draghi stressed that while the ECB remains on high alert on disinflation, QE remains the preferred option (rather than a deposit rate cut); maybe less surprisingly, the ECB's Lautenschlager (from Germany) took this one step further over the weekend when stating that it is still premature to consider more QE for the ECB”.
“EUR/USD will be kept in the 1.11-1.14 range for now.
